Natasha Hodgson answers the age-old question: did women go on crusade? And the answer is: yes, they did!
Natasha Hodgson discusses her top 5 figures of the crusades, including Margaret of Beverley, who fought Saladin's besieging army with a cooking pot on her head, and Alice of Antioch, who ruled Antioch on behalf of her young daughter.
